Career Roles in Social Listening
- Social Media Manager: Responsible for developing and implementing social media strategies, engaging with users, and analyzing performance metrics to enhance community interaction.
- Data Analyst: Focuses on interpreting data from social listening tools, providing insights that help nonprofits understand audience sentiment and engagement trends.
- Community Engagement Officer: Works to build and maintain relationships with community members, using social listening to tailor outreach and communication strategies.
- Digital Marketing Specialist: Leverages social media channels and listening tools to create targeted marketing campaigns that resonate with audiences.
- Content Strategist: Develops engaging content based on social listening insights to attract and retain supporters while aligning with the nonprofit's mission.
- Research Coordinator: Utilizes social listening data to conduct market research, helping organizations understand sector trends and audience preferences.
